PTC's Routed Systems Designer 3.0 Sets New Standard For Streamlining Systems Interconnect Design

NEEDHAM, Mass. – April 23, 2002 - PTC® (Nasdaq: PMTC), the product development company™, today announced the availability of Pro/ENGINEER® Routed Systems Designer (RSD) 3.0, an industrial strength diagramming tool for systems designers and manufacturers around the world. Developed in consultation with major automotive and aerospace companies, Routed Systems Designer can create the complete spectrum of 2D electrical and piping diagrams for systems of any complexity. Building on an easy-to-use purpose-built user interface, Routed Systems Designer is also easily integrated into other applications through a robust and open XML format.

Unlike general drafting tools, simple flowcharting packages, or add-on modules of CAD systems, RSD is purpose built for the high performance creation of a wide range of diagram types including wiring, process and instrumentation (P&ID), block, functional, and schematic diagrams. It utilizes hierarchies of diagrams to accommodate design reuse and more sophisticated projects. The 3.0 release of Routed Systems Designer delivers powerful new capabilities including:

· An enhanced Automatic Wire Generation Tool further automates the creation of wiring diagrams. Wires are automatically drawn onto a sheet, significantly enhancing productivity.

· A new Java API allows users to extend reporting capabilities to improve collaboration throughout the organization.

· A new Shape Replacement Tool improves productivity by allowing instanced shapes to be either updated from a modified catalog or completely replaced. Instanced shapes may be replaced one at a time, on a single sheet or on a global design basis.

· An enhanced Variable Group Tool improves usability by consolidating all creation and manipulation functionality into one single common tool.

· A new Datatable Explorer to enhance usability by providing a single tool to view, query and manage data tables within a central location.

Openness is a hallmark of RSD. Designed from the very beginning to operate in a heterogeneous environment of applications and databases, RSD communicates connectivity information via a lightweight XML schema with a published format. This facilitates the integration of RSD into an existing environment of legacy applications and 3D CAD systems while reducing design-through-manufacturing errors by eliminating the need to manually transfer connectivity information to coworkers and other applications.

RSD 3.0, available in English, German, and French, runs on Windows NT 4.0 and Windows 2000; Sun Solaris 2.6, 2.7, 2.8 and HP-UX 11.0 11.0i platforms and is available through PTC's direct and indirect sales channels. A Japanese version is scheduled to be released later this spring.
